Promotes Healthy Skin and Vision

Another compelling benefit of orange protein lies in its potential to promote healthy skin and vision. The vitamins and antioxidants present in orange protein, particularly vitamin C and beta-carotene, play crucial roles in maintaining skin health and visual function.

Vitamin C is known for its role in collagen synthesis, an essential protein that helps maintain the structure and elasticity of the skin. Adequate vitamin C intake can lead to healthier, more resilient skin, potentially reducing the appearance of wrinkles and fine lines. Furthermore, vitamin C’s antioxidant properties help protect the skin from damage caused by UV exposure and environmental pollutants.

Beta-carotene, the pigment that gives orange foods their vibrant color, is converted by the body into vitamin A. This vitamin is vital for maintaining good vision, particularly in low-light conditions. It also plays a role in eye health by helping to prevent conditions such as macular degeneration and cataracts. Consuming foods rich in beta-carotene, such as orange protein sources, can contribute to long-term eye health.

Supports Immune Function

A strong immune system is essential for overall health, and orange protein can play a significant role in supporting immune function. The vitamins and compounds found in orange protein sources, particularly vitamin C and flavonoids, are known for their immune-boosting properties.

Vitamin C is often hailed as a powerhouse nutrient for immune health. It helps stimulate the production of white blood cells, which are crucial for fighting off infections and diseases. Additionally, vitamin C acts as an antioxidant, protecting cells from damage caused by free radicals. Consuming orange protein regularly can help ensure adequate intake of this vital nutrient, thereby supporting the immune system’s ability to function optimally.

Flavonoids, which are abundant in citrus fruits, also contribute to immune health. These compounds possess an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ties that can enhance the body’s defense mechanisms. By reducing inflammation and oxidative stress, flavonoids can help the immune system respond more effectively to pathogens.
